Is there any way Ainge could leech off this trade? I know it's trade deadline time, but I love the idea that us opening up a roster spot somehow has to do with this potential trade.

Doubtful. Ainge could use the trade exception generated by the Cassell trade to take on Sean Marks or Melvin Ely, saving New Orleans a little coin. That's about it.

{Edit: I think those guys are both on minimum salaries, which don't have to abide by CBA guidelines. So Ainge could offer to take those guys on without having to use the TE.}

Either of these two would bring more off the bench than POB brings...

Huh, I was thinking the opposite actually.  Take it with a grain of salt, as I don't watch either team too much, but I thought that NO made out pretty well here.

Chandler seems to be benefiting greatly from playing with Chris Paul.  I don't really think he that much better than Chris Wilcox at the end of the day.  Certainly CW will be able to finish the 5-6 alleyoops a night that comprise all of TC's offense.  And they add a vet rotation player who fills their most glaring need, front court depth.  

idk, am I under valueing Chandler too much?  he just hasn't shown me much more than the putback dunk.  He doesn't seem to posess any post moves, doesn't commmand a double and he can't hit jumpshots.  Good defender and rebounder sure, but so is Wilcox...
